The following summary first offers several ways that Russian theorists have defined a robot, starting in 1991. Second, the analysis compares Russian and U.S. approaches to employing robotics (from a Russian perspective) as well as tasks and principles of their use. Third, some of the uses of robotics in Russia are detailed, focusing on descriptions in military periodicals—in urban environments, in conjunction with engineer support, in unmanned aerial vehicle (UAV) use, with artillery, and their use in Syria. Fourth, legal and organizational issues of contention are examined that affect robotic use worldwide and regarding Russia. Fifth, the numerous problem areas are covered that Russia has encountered in its development of robotic capabilities, followed by a few conclusions. There are two appendixes. Appendix One lists some robotic employment principles and Appendix Two offers some photos of robots under development in Russia along with their operating parameters (and several not shown in the photographs).
